Runbook 7.3 — Account Recovery (Brambleworks ORM Refactor)

Plugin authors: the legacy Brambleworks ORM layer is frozen during the refactor. If your migration account is locked out mid-upgrade, do not recreate it; state rows will orphan. Use the recovery console instead. At the console prompt, supply the recovery passphrase noted below.

strongbox words: druath-quenael

Subject: DR drill Thursday — config hot-reload path. Hey, quick heads-up for your security review: this quarter's disaster-recovery drill at Tovern Systems exercises the hot-reload of service configuration. We'll push a bad config, watch the watcher reject it, then hot-swap the known-good bundle without restarts. Nothing should touch prod secrets, but the drill vault does need unsealing so the reloader can fetch signed bundles. I'll be on the bridge the whole time. To unseal the drill vault, enter the passphrase below.

strongbox words: holax-rusax-jorath-aldeth

**Fire Drill Roll Call – Contractors**

On alarm: stop work, leave tools, exit via nearest stairwell. Muster at the Pellman Yard flagpole. Report to the Thistlegate warden in the orange vest and give your company name for roll call. Do not re-enter until cleared. Re-entry through the east turnstile requires the contractor pass code below.

badge for bahop-tajof: bdg-SYX-0

## Signing Notes — vaultspin

Quick one for future maintainers: vaultspin, our secrets-rotation tool, signs every rotation report before shipping it to the Larkhaven audit bus. Don't bypass this even for dry runs — auditors check. Signing happens in the `spin-release` stage. The verification key you'll need is right below.

signing key of bahaf-bagaf = bky19_uiUxDExuKwEKEZfEG19